Output e64c0106e86d8703bbb7fc2c161f12ea8bb3e965fde3fd86e94b50cbbcf8eb8f:5

value
100525
script pubkey
OP_0 OP_PUSHBYTES_20 3390513b8876aa174e0b695f0a4212748b7ed46a
address
bc1qxwg9zwugw64pwnstd90s5ssjwj9ha4r28857vv
transaction
e64c0106e86d8703bbb7fc2c161f12ea8bb3e965fde3fd86e94b50cbbcf8eb8f
confirmations
35878
spent
true